He’s an author of yet another detective series but his gimmick is interesting. His detective is an unapologetic middle aged woman who is attractive but has no idea what feminine wiles are. Her name? Jacqueline Daniels, Jack for short.

As you can probably guess, that sets up a lot of liquor related word play and all the books are named for drinks. It was the bright neon orange/yellow cover of Whiskey Sour that led me to pick up that book and I really liked it.

Bloody Mary & Rusty Nail were excellent reads as well. Now that James Patterson has jumped the shark with his Alex Cross novels, it’s nice to have a new author to read.

And JA takes it to a new level with a website that he produced & maintains himself. He really believes in author driven promotion and tries to connect personally with his readers as much as possible. My personal rating system for authors goes like this: “good story that I’ll re-read again and again = own it in pb”, “excellent story that I love and I really like the author’s style as well = BUY IN Hardback”. JA Konrath is a hardback rating and sitting on myself are the first four Jack Daniel books in glorious (and colorful) hardback form.

If you love a good murder mystery/suspense thriller (ie you watch all the Law & Order shows), you can check out the first book for free on his website: www.jakonrath.com. Whiskey Sour is available as a free download (pdf).

Also look on his website for his unpublished novel, Origin. I’ll dig up my previous review of this and post it again but I recommend reading that too.
